Residential window film makes your home cooler, more comfortable, and better protected—without changing how it looks. By rejecting solar heat and up to 99% of UV rays, it evens out hot and cold rooms, lowers energy bills, cuts glare on screens, and protects floors and furniture from fading. For Nassau County homeowners, it's an upgrade you feel from the first sunny afternoon.

Yes. Residential window film is ideal for Nassau County homes dealing with hot, humid Long Island summers, cold snowy winters, and nor'easters and salt air blowing in off the Atlantic. It cuts heat and glare in the rooms that bake worst and blocks 99% of UV that fades floors and furniture.
Gold Coast estate areas and many village boards review exterior changes, so we recommend films that preserve the original glass look and provide documentation for approval.
